BeautifulSoup 是一个用于解析HTML和XML文档的Python库。它提供了一种方便而灵活的方式来处理网页中的数据。
在与BeautifulSoup中的超文本标记语言变量进行交互时,可以使用以下方法:
BeautifulSoup
函数来解析HTML文档,并将其转换为BeautifulSoup对象。可以通过指定解析器参数来选择不同的解析器,如'html.parser'
、'lxml'
、'html5lib'
等。例如:BeautifulSoup
函数来解析HTML文档,并将其转换为BeautifulSoup对象。可以通过指定解析器参数来选择不同的解析器,如'html.parser'
、'lxml'
、'html5lib'
等。例如:find()
:查找第一个匹配的元素。find_all()
:查找所有匹配的元素。select()
:使用CSS选择器来查找元素。find_parents()
:查找所有祖先元素。text
属性来获取元素的文本内容,使用get()
方法来获取元素的属性值。以下是一些常用的方法:text
:获取元素的文本内容。get()
:获取元素的属性值。replace_with()
方法来替换元素的文本内容,使用append()
方法来添加新的子元素。以下是一些常用的方法:replace_with()
:替换元素的文本内容。append()
:添加新的子元素。以上是与BeautifulSoup中的超文本标记语言变量进行交互的基本方法。BeautifulSoup还提供了许多其他功能和方法,用于处理HTML和XML文档中的数据,具体根据需求选择适当的方法进行使用。
腾讯云相关产品和产品介绍链接地址:
请注意,以上腾讯云产品仅作为示例,您可以根据实际需求选择适合的产品和服务。
领取专属 10元无门槛券
手把手带您无忧上云